Method | Description | |
---|---|---|
Dispose ( ) : void | ||
Ghostscript ( ) : System | ||
PrintData ( string username, PrintTicket ticket, string printername, string jobname, byte data, string inargs ) : void | ||
ProcessData ( PrintTicket ticket, byte data, string driver, string inargs, string devsetup ) : byte[] |
Method | Description | |
---|---|---|
Dispose ( bool disposing ) : void | ||
GeneratePrinterPort ( |
||
GetGhostscriptPath ( string filename ) : string | ||
GetPrinterPort ( string printername ) : string | ||
ProcessData ( string username, PrintTicket ticket, byte data, string inargs, string extraargs, string devsetup ) : byte[] | ||
RunCommand ( string args, Stream stdin, Stream stdout, Stream stderr ) : int | ||
RunCommandAsUser ( string username, string args, Stream stdin, Stream stdout, Stream stderr ) : int | ||
SetDeviceCommand ( string outputfilename, string jobname, string driver ) : IEnumerable |
||
SetupUserPrinter ( string username, string printername ) : void |
protected GeneratePrinterPort ( |
||
regkey | ||
return | string |
protected static GetGhostscriptPath ( string filename ) : string | ||
filename | string | |
return | string |
protected GetPrinterPort ( string printername ) : string | ||
printername | string | |
return | string |
public PrintData ( string username, PrintTicket ticket, string printername, string jobname, byte data, string inargs ) : void | ||
username | string | |
ticket | PrintTicket | |
printername | string | |
jobname | string | |
data | byte | |
inargs | string | |
return | void |
public ProcessData ( PrintTicket ticket, byte data, string driver, string inargs, string devsetup ) : byte[] | ||
ticket | PrintTicket | |
data | byte | |
driver | string | |
inargs | string | |
devsetup | string | |
return | byte[] |
protected ProcessData ( string username, PrintTicket ticket, byte data, string inargs, string extraargs, string devsetup ) : byte[] | ||
username | string | |
ticket | PrintTicket | |
data | byte | |
inargs | string | |
extraargs | string | |
devsetup | string | |
return | byte[] |
protected RunCommand ( string args, Stream stdin, Stream stdout, Stream stderr ) : int | ||
args | string | |
stdin | Stream | |
stdout | Stream | |
stderr | Stream | |
return | int |
protected RunCommandAsUser ( string username, string args, Stream stdin, Stream stdout, Stream stderr ) : int | ||
username | string | |
args | string | |
stdin | Stream | |
stdout | Stream | |
stderr | Stream | |
return | int |
protected SetDeviceCommand ( string outputfilename, string jobname, string driver ) : IEnumerable |
||
outputfilename | string | |
jobname | string | |
driver | string | |
return | IEnumerable |
protected SetupUserPrinter ( string username, string printername ) : void | ||
username | string | |
printername | string | |
return | void |